Why Central Oregon Real Estate is so Attractive

La Pine, Oregon is your gateway to recreation year round. Tourists are attracted to the region by recreational activities that include hunting, fishing, swimming, sailing, canoeing, water skiing, wind surfing, backpacking, camping, golfing, mountain biking, white water rafting, spelunking, downhill skiing, cross country skiing, and snowmobiling. Many of the tourists become residents of Central Oregon and yet more invest in second homes.

The 1.6 million acre Deschutes National Forest, just a few miles from La Pine, includes Newberry National Volcanic Monument, the Lava Butte Geological Area and the Lava Cast Forest, Mt. Jefferson, Three Sisters, Diamond Peak and Mt Washington wilderness areas, Mt. Bachelor, and the Cascade Lakes region. Recreation activities include rafting, hiking, backpacking, skiing, spelunking, fishing, camping and picnicking. There are more than 158 lakes and reservoirs, over 100 campgrounds and over 240 miles of streams in the national forest. An 89 mile paved driving tour takes you past spectacular views of many mountain lakes and streams, as well as a view of the Three Sisters peaks.

La Pine State Park, located next to the Deschutes River, is the ideal spot for swimming, boating, picnicking, and hiking. Fly casting for brown and rainbow trout in the Deschutes River is also a favorite pasttime. The campground is the perfect home base for visiting attractions in the area, including the Newberry National Volcanic Monument. The park has 50 electrical sites and 95 trailer spaces. Hot showers and flush toilets are available to all campers in the utility building. Year round camping on an individual basis is available on a first-come, first-served basis. Reservations can be made for individual or group sites. The largest Ponderosa pine in Oregon, the "Big Tree" is located in the park. It is 191 feet high, and has a circumference of 326 inches.
Fascinating geology, excellent fishing, hiking and camping, panoramic scenic views and more are waiting for you at La Pine.

The over 50,000 acre Newberry National Volcanic Monument includes lava flows, hiking trails, lakes and a wide range of volcanic deposits and features. Paulina and East Lakes both have boat landings and great fishing for rainbow trout, kokanee salmon and brown trout.
There are campground facilities at both lakes. All developed sites include a fireplaces, toilets, picnic tables, drinking water and access to boat ramps. Each lake also has a full service resort, including showers, cabins, supplies and fishing assistance. Hikers can enjoy over 150 miles of trails in the monument, including a trail around Paulina Lake, and the Peter Skene Ogden Trail, which parallels Pauline Creek. Many of the trails are used by cross country skiiers and snowmobilers during the winter season.

Details of the Area Around Sunriver

Located just south of the Sunriver area is a unique and diverse group of neighborhoods known as the "Three Rivers Area". The Little Deschutes, Big Deschutes and Fall Rivers meander through this scenic high mountain valley to create a setting of natural beauty among the native pine forests. Some neighborhoods in the Three Rivers area offer larger homesites and small acreage. Others are on the river, some with their own dock. A wide selection of architectural styles and price ranges are available.

Neighborhoods of the Three Rivers area include:

Deschutes River Recreation Homesites: Lots in this area average about ½ acre in size. Some properties are along the Deschutes River.

Fall River Estates: The scenic Fall River flows through the heart of this charming and scenic neighborhood.

Lazy River: A variety of parcel sizes, some border the Little Deschutes River.

Oregon Water Wonderland: Lots in this area average about ½ acre in size. This neighborhood has its own water and sewer district. Many properties border the Deschutes River and there are two community lots for river access and boat launching.

River Forest Acres: Scenic, wooded neighborhood along the banks of the Deschutes River.

River Meadows: This planned community has its own recreational facilities including pool, spa, tennis, and bike paths. Protective CC&R's. Water and sewer service to all lots. Some lots border the Deschutes River.

Spring River: Located just across the Deschutes River from Sunriver. Some lots have a view of the Spring River - a short and scenic waterway leading to the Deschutes.

Vandevert Ranch: Private, gated community on 400 acres. Protective CC&R's and design committee. Parcels average 2-3 acres in size.

This unique region boasts one of the most desirable climates and diverse recreational environments in the country. In addition to world-class skiing, golf, fishing, hiking, rafting, mountain biking, rock climbing and dozens of other activities, it also offers a diverse and flourishing real estate market.
Sunriver is located about 15 miles south of the City of Bend, in sunny Central Oregon. Sunriver boasts an average of 263 days of sunshine and less than 20 inches of precipitation annually. The community covers over 3,300 acres with over 1800 residents. Sunriver has been named "Tree City USA" for the past 17 years, a testament to the community's dedication to preserving the environment.Recreational opportunities abound—from all types of winter sports at Mt. Bachelor just 20 miles away, to summer fun—golfing, hiking, biking, canoeing, whitewater rafting, tennis, the list goes on and on. And don't forget cultural activities such as the annual Sunriver Music Festival, in addition to events hosted by Sunriver Resort such as the Jazz Trax Christmas Concert. Learn about local wildlife and plants at the High Desert Museum.Sunriver offers convenient shopping, a community churches, civic organizations, a post office, airport, public school and a business park. St. Charles Medical Center, a full-service medical facility and trauma center, is located in nearby Bend.
